Hot Lake, OR is located in the state of Oregon. It is home to about 16,903 people, with around 6 residents living in every square mile.
If you want to buy a house in Hot Lake, the average price is around $298,658. That makes local housing 33% lower than the Oregon average of $447,761, and 3% lower than the national average of $308,592.
The average household in Hot Lake earns about $63,421 a year. This income is 19% lower than the average family in Oregon ($78,195), and 19% lower than the national average ($78,686).
